    New York City Pizza the exact same way we made it in the Bronx, NY. Our items also include Strombolis and hot subs (Heros). We sell pizza by the slice, including White Pizza and Sicilian. We use the best ingredients out of any other pizza place in Charleston, guaranteed. We also sell huge 21" whole pizzas, 18" Large pizzas and 14" small pizzas. Now we also serve Gluten Free Pizzas! (ten inch personal crust only).…
